Capex surges to highest since 2008
Hospital and health system capital expenditures in fiscal 2025 reached their highest since the start of the financial crisis in 2008, according to Fitch Ratings Capital expenditure (capex) as a percentage of depreciation expense surged to 142.7% in fiscal 2025, the highest since it was 154.4% in fiscal 2008, among the hospitals and health systems…

Medicaid cuts prompt health systems to boost financial performance
Health systems are expected to aggressively pursue cost reductions and revenue improvements in anticipation of impending Medicaid cuts from the OBBBA in 2027, which could lead to increased bad debt, charity care, and M&A activity.
